However, a single bug found in a child’s hair doesn’t automatically mean lice. In many cases, it could be a harmless insect picked up from the environment. Daycares often include both indoor and outdoor play areas, which can expose children to small bugs from carpets, soil, or plants. These insects may briefly land on hair but do not live or reproduce there.
To better understand the situation, it’s helpful to look for additional signs. If your child has persistent itching, visible nits near the scalp, or more bugs appearing during inspection, lice may be more likely. On the other hand, if there are no symptoms and only one insect was found, it may simply be an isolated occurrence.
